Here is the information:
captainwalrus wrote:Setup

There are 4 main groups.
  • The Havana mob
  • The Batista Regime
  • The peasants
  • The 26th of July movement
The Havana mob calls the hits. they get a night kill, like a normal mafia, but they loose if they are eliminated, or if Batista's Regime is eliminated.

Batista's regime are the people who steal and beat up on the peasants, using various roles which I will not disclose yet. They win if the 26th of july movement is eliminated.

The peasants are all vanilla townies. they win if the 26th of july movement wins

The 26th of july movements are a pro-town militant group. They can recruit people from the peasant group, and they win if Batista's regime is eliminated.
